Sqrrl has been acquired by Amazon and became a part of Amazon Web Services. It has been removed from the DB-Engines ranking.
DescriptionApplication development environment with integrated database management systemA scale-out RDBMS with evolutionary schema built on Apache HBaseData logging and graphing tool for time series data infoThe storage layer (fixed size database) is called WhisperBased on PostgreSQL enhanced with MPP and write-scale-out cluster featuresAdaptable, secure NoSQL built on Apache Accumulo
